(03) Why It Matters

What Biology Can Build

Programmable cells are quietly rebuilding the physical economy, replacing extraction and petrochemistry with molecules grown from sugar and air. These are the products we help bring to scale.

Therapeutic Proteins & Peptides

Precision-fermented biologics and peptides, grown with the consistency clinical programs demand.

Enzymes & Biocatalysts

Industrial enzymes that replace harsh chemistry with cleaner, cheaper, tunable reactions.

Specialty & Fine Chemicals

High-value molecules produced by design, with no oil feedstock, no extraction, and full traceability.

Sustainable Materials

Bio-based polymers, silks, and building blocks that perform like petrochemicals without the carbon.

Flavors, Fragrances & Ingredients

Nature-identical actives brewed at scale, consistent, ethical, and free of seasonal supply shocks.

Next-Generation Food

Proteins, fats, and functional ingredients cultured directly, feeding more people with less land.
